PBMC vaccine overview
Cell therapy is under development for the treatment of solid tumor, human papillomavirus (HPV) associated cancers including cervical, head and neck cancers, anal cancer, rectal, penile cancer, vulval and vaginal cancer. The therapy consists of engineered B- cells which carry tumor-associated proteins or antigen. It is administered through intravenous route. It is developed based on CellSqueeze technology platform. The drug candidate is a new molecular entity.
It was also under development for solid tumors.
SQZ Biotechnologies overview
SQZ Biotechnologies (SQZ) is a pharmaceutical company. It develops cell-based therapies that harness the body’s natural immune system against cancer. The company utilizes CellSqueeze, a technology platform for engineering various cell functions as antigen presenting cells (APCs) for immune modulation to impact oncology and autoimmune disease applications. SQZ’s APC approach enables delivery of cancer-specific antigens to the cytosol of the APC which generates polyclonal T cell responses. The company collaborates with other academic institutions, pharmaceutical and biotechnology companies focusing on developing new cell therapies and approaches for that transform patient lives. It operates in Hong Kong and the US. SQZ is headquartered in Watertown, Massachusetts, the US.
